MILLER v. DAVIS

Civ. A. No. 78-0931.

464 F.Supp. 458 (1978)

Harriet MILLER, Plaintiff, v. Leonard DAVIS et al., Defendants.

United States District Court, District of Columbia.

November 18, 1978.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Philip J. Hirschkop, Alexandria, Va., for plaintiff.

Sidney S. Rosdeitcher, New York City, admitted pro hac vice, for defendants Davis and Colonial Penn Group, Inc.

Jack Lahr, Washington, D. C., for defendants Singer, Miller, Brickfield and NRTA and AARP.


MEMORANDUM

GASCH, District Judge.

Harriet Miller, former Executive Director of the American Association of Retired Persons (AARP) and the National Retired Teachers' Association (NRTA), brought this action against several individuals affiliated with the organizations for wrongful removal from that position.
